Get in Touch** The Nissan repair market for Kiahsville residents is regionalized, requiring travel to nearby urban centers like Huntington, WV, or Ashland, KY. There are no dedicated Nissan dealerships or exclusive Nissan specialists within Kiahsville itself. The market in the surrounding area is moderately competitive, with several high-quality independent shops competing with dealerships in the larger cities. The average quality of service is good to high at the top-tier independents, which often provide a more personalized experience and lower labor rates than dealerships, though finding a shop with explicit, published expertise for high-performance models like the GT-R is challenging. For GT-R or complex hybrid system service, a trip to a major metropolitan center like Charleston or Columbus would likely be necessary. Typical pricing for specialized services like CVT fluid service ranges from $180-$280, while more intensive diagnostics or engine work aligns with regional averages of $120-$150 per hour for labor. Due to our hilly terrain and seasonal road treatments, common local issues include premature brake wear and CV joint/axle problems from potholes. For older Nissans, particularly Altimas and Sentras, watch for transmission concerns, which are a known issue that local mechanics are familiar with diagnosing.
Before winter, a thorough check of your battery, antifreeze, and 4WD system (if equipped) is crucial for handling steep, icy hills. In spring, inspect suspension and undercarriage for damage from winter potholes and road salt, which can accelerate corrosion.
Labor rates in rural areas like ours can be slightly lower than in major metro areas, but parts availability may cause delays, potentially increasing wait times. Always request a detailed written estimate upfront, as sourcing specific Nissan parts may involve additional shipping to our location.
The nearest Nissan dealerships are in Huntington or Charleston, which is a considerable drive for Kiahsville residents. A reputable local independent shop with Nissan expertise is often more convenient for routine repairs and maintenance, saving you travel time while providing quality service.
